VENTURA : 2 Join Bidding to Build Pier Restaurant

Investors hoping to run a restaurant at the end of the Ventura Pier should have 2 1/2 weeks to submit a proposal to Ventura City Hall, a council committee recommended Wednesday.

Less than a month after negotiations fell through with Seattle businessman Hal Griffith--the council’s original choice to operate the restaurant--the city already has offers from two local restaurateurs.

Both Eric Wachter, owner of Eric Ericsson’s Fish Co. restaurant, and Sandy Smith, owner of Rosarita Beach Cafe, say they want to compete for a chance to build a seafood restaurant on the wooden pier.

“If you are looking at fast-tracking this, it wouldn’t take me too long to put some (plans) together,” Smith told the council committee.

City staff told council members that if they didn’t quickly pick someone local, the restaurant might not open until the summer of 1996, instead of next summer as originally planned.

The City Council will discuss the issue at its Monday night meeting. Committee members said they will recommend setting the bid deadline for the first full week in July.
